About

Mengqing Yang is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Mechanics of Materials and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Mengqing Yang has authored 55 papers receiving a total of 806 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Materials Chemistry, 16 papers in Mechanics of Materials and 16 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Mengqing Yang's work include Natural Fiber Reinforced Composites (8 papers), Mechanical Behavior of Composites (8 papers) and Aluminum Alloys Composites Properties (6 papers). Mengqing Yang is often cited by papers focused on Natural Fiber Reinforced Composites (8 papers), Mechanical Behavior of Composites (8 papers) and Aluminum Alloys Composites Properties (6 papers). Mengqing Yang collaborates with scholars based in China, United Kingdom and Canada. Mengqing Yang's co-authors include Meng Li, Weiguo Li, Lidong Wang, Fang Wang, Tony D. James, Xiaoning Li, Xuyao Zhang, Yi He, Bowen Liu and Ying Li and has published in prestigious journals such as Environmental Science & Technology, Analytical Chemistry and Coordination Chemistry Reviews.
